Programs Manager

One&All Hub

JOB DESCRIPTION

Join our team as a Programs Manager, where you'll lead the curation, delivery and management of diverse workshop programs. Ensure seamless coordination by overseeing scheduling, budgeting, and facilitator lifecycle support. Your role involves fostering collaborative relationships with stakeholders (both internal and external) to align services with participant needs and goals. With your expertise in sourcing new facilitators, researching collaborations, and crafting promotional content, you'll drive program success and engagement.

Embrace your passion for quality disability support, utilising innovative solutions and excellent communication to connect with diverse audiences effectively. Your commitment to organisational development and adaptive mindset will optimise program design and delivery. Collaborate with the Head of Services & Operations on reporting and lead ad-hoc projects while supporting the planning and execution of One&All events. This is a diverse, hands-on role that requires a high degree of intelligence, professionalism, adaptability, resilience and energy.

This is a part-time role with the possibility of full-time for the right candidate based in Rosebery, Sydney. One&All strives to achieve a hybrid approach to working where possible.

Key responsibilities

  • Design, curate & manage workshop programs.
  • Ensure timely sign-off on new workshop programs & communication of details of new programs to relevant stakeholders.
  • Develop & implement program scheduling & backup arrangements.
  • Manage budget planning for workshop programs & ensure delivery of programs within approved budgets.
  • Provide oversight and support throughout facilitator (paid & volunteer) lifecycle, including onboarding, invoicing, payment, scheduling, management, performance assessment & offboarding.
  • Work with Care Manager to ensure coordinated, proactive approach to program service delivery & alignment with participant requirements, goals & outcomes.
  • Research potential organisations for workshop collaboration.
  • Source new facilitators and programs.
  • Oversee creation of content to support promotion of workshop programs (where required & agreed).
  • Manage & organise program supplies (storage, materials, stocktaking).
  • Provide support as required for identification & execution of initiatives designed to optimise design, management & delivery of workshop programs.
  • Assist Head of Services and Operations with reporting as required.
  • Lead and provide support to ad-hoc projects under guidance of Head of Services & Operations.
  • Support planning and execution of One&All events (where required & agreed).

REQUIRED EXPERIENCE + QUALIFICATIONS

  • Extensive experience in designing, curating & managing workshop programs.
  • Excellent communicator who can engage & build trust with a diverse audience and deal effectively with people at all levels.
  • Strong understanding of customer service.
  • Passion for supporting people with disability.
  • Innovative mindset, able to come up with creative solutions & implement new ideas.
  • Willingness to understand & adapt to business transformation & organisational development.
  • Sound administrative and organisational skills with the ability to work independently, meet deadlines & manage competing priorities.
  • Prior experience delivering programs at a disability centre or similar would be ideal.
